How long does an electrical panel last?

InterNACHI's baseline chart puts a residential service panel at about 60 years. The warranty paper inside the same box runs ten: Square D covers a Homeline load center for ten years from installation, and covers its QO panels and breakers for what it calls the lifetime of the load center — the box being the very thing that is supposed to last.

Typical service life: about 60 years

The baseline chart carries a single 60-year figure for a service panel; it is a flat estimate for the category, not a reading of any particular box. Panels in damp basements, in coastal air, or on services that have been added to for decades sit below it. The other common baseline, NAHB's 2007 survey chart, has no service-panel line at all — its electrical section stops at wiring, accessories and lighting controls.

Damp is the variable that moves this number. A panel in a dry interior closet can pass the chart's 60 years without anything happening to it at all; the same panel on a below-grade wall that sweats every summer, or within reach of coastal air, is on a different schedule — which is why inspection literature treats rust on the cabinet as a finding about the last twenty years rather than about today.

What the warranty paper actually says

Square D (Schneider Electric) (Homeline and QO residential load centers and circuit breakers) publishes a 10-year limited, conditional warranty. The ten years belong to a Homeline single-phase load center or combination service entrance device, counted from the date of installation. QO load centers and Square D branch circuit breakers get a different term entirely: the paper warrants them "for the lifetime of the load center in which it is installed", which makes the box its own clock. Either way the remedy is a repaired or replaced part returned to the place of purchase, and the document says outright that it does not include costs or reimbursement for labor — the electrician who takes the old one out is never covered. Eaton's residential paper reads the same way from the other side: its type BR load centers and breakers expire ten years after the manufacturing date code stamped on the device rather than the day it was installed, while type CH panels and thermomagnetic breakers run "for the life of the product", with the electronic arc-fault and ground-fault breakers cut back to ten years from manufacture. Eaton's term reaches the first buyer of the house after installation and stops there.

What shortens it

  • Moisture reaching the cabinet — condensation dripping off a cold water line above it, or a foundation wall that sweats behind it
  • Coastal and humid air, which corrodes plated bus bars and makes every connection inside less reliable
  • A service that has been added to over and over, since every added circuit is another connection working inside the same enclosure
  • Heat cycling on circuits run near their rating for long stretches, which relaxes connections slowly over years
  • Rodents, which chew wire insulation inside enclosures and are a standing item on inspectors' checklists
  • Obstruction — storage stacked against the panel, which is both a code clearance problem and the reason nobody looks at it for twenty years

Signs of wear to look for

  • The cover or door warm to the back of a hand at a time when the house is not drawing much power
  • Lights dimming or flickering across several rooms at once, rather than at one fixture
  • One breaker that trips again and again on the same circuit, or trips that need resetting far more often than they used to
  • Rust, staining or blistered paint on the cabinet, or a water track down the wall above it — inspectors read rust as evidence of wet conditions that may still exist
  • A buzzing, crackling or popping sound at the cabinet, or a hot-plastic smell near it
  • Scorch marks or heat discoloration at the edge of the cover or on the wall around it

Nothing on this page is a way to judge a panel from outside it. InterNACHI's own guidance to its inspectors is to tell the homeowner never to remove the panel cover themselves, and the same article lists panels made by Zinsco or Federal Pacific Electric (FPE, Stab-Lok) as a documented topic that gets referred to a qualified electrician for further evaluation — identified by the label inside, never by symptoms in a room. Anything you can see, hear or smell at an electrical service — heat, arcing sounds, scorching, water — that is an inspection question, not a web-page question.
